Does anybody out there know if you have to use the DVR units issued by Direct Tv satellite company to receive their transmission? Or can you purchase an aftermarket type. Any help with this would help.
post #2 of 3
You have to use DirecTVs receivers to get their service. Specifically, in order to get HD service you have to use their HR2x models (HR20, HR21, HR22, HR23, HR24) for HD-DVRs and H2x models (H20, H21, H23, H24) for HD receivers.

There supposedly is going to be a new Tivo unit released that will work with DirecTVs service, but I wouldn't count on it until it actually shows up. They have been talking about it for about 3 years now, and keep pushing back the supposed release date. There still hasn't even been a working unit (or even a mock-up) shown to the public yet.
